Can I turn off freetype at runtime
Is it possible to turn off the freetype use at runtime, e.g. by changing something in the config file? Basically under SuSE several dialogs are drawing with 5 pixel text whereas under Windows they are about 9 pixel high (which I don't understand because I think that they should not exceed 8). Under RedHat they are 7 pixel which are at least readable. I hope that if I can turn off the freetype then on SuSE it will get the same font as on RedHat I tried setting an Alias but it didn't make any difference; it still used the same font instead of the alias -- Bill Medland mailto:billmedland(a)mercuryspeed.com http://webhome.idirect.com/~kbmed
On Mon, Nov 17, 2003 at 11:34:40AM -0800, Bill Medland wrote:
Is it possible to turn off the freetype use at runtime, e.g. by changing something in the config file?
From the sample config file :
; Use the Render extension to render client side fonts (default "Y") ;;"ClientSideWithRender" = "Y" ; Fallback on X core requests to render client side fonts (default "Y") ;;"ClientSideWithCore" = "Y" ; Set both of the previous two to "N" in order to force X11 server side fonts ; ; Anti-alias fonts if using the Render extension (default "Y") ;;"ClientSideAntiAliasWithRender" = "Y" ; Anti-alias fonts if using core requests fallback (default "Y") ;;"ClientSideAntiAliasWithCore" = "Y" I never tested it and do not know if it still works... But it certainly sounds like it should do what you require :-) Lionel -- Lionel Ulmer - http://www.bbrox.org/

Yup, that should work, setting both ClientSideWith* lines to "N" will make Wine fall back to X11 fonts. Huw.
